Key Regulatory Bodies and Adopted Codes
Nevada State Contractors Board
The Nevada State Contractors Board (NSCB) is the primary authority responsible for licensing and regulating HVAC contractors in Nevada. The NSCB ensures that contractors meet specific qualifications, including experience and examination requirements, to perform HVAC work legally and competently. [1]
Nevada Office of Energy
The Nevada Office of Energy plays a pivotal role in establishing and updating building energy efficiency standards across the state. This office mandates the adoption of the most recent versions of energy conservation codes, ensuring that HVAC installations contribute to overall energy savings and environmental sustainability. [2]
International Energy Conservation Code (IECC)
Nevada has adopted the International Energy Conservation Code (IECC) as a foundational standard for energy efficiency in building construction, including HVAC systems. The 2024 IECC is currently applicable for residential buildings, while commercial projects adhere to the 2024 IECC in conjunction with ASHRAE 90.1-2022. These codes establish minimum requirements for energy-efficient design and construction. [2]
ASHRAE Standards
ASHRAE (American Society of Heating, Refrigerating and Air-Conditioning Engineers) standards, particularly ASHRAE 90.1, are widely recognized and adopted in Nevada for commercial HVAC applications. ASHRAE 90.1-2022 is a prominent example, providing minimum requirements for energy-efficient design of buildings. Nevada's adoption of ASHRAE 90.1-2022 for commercial applications underscores the importance of these standards. [2]
General HVAC Installation Requirements
Proper installation is critical for the safe, efficient, and compliant operation of HVAC systems. Nevada's codes outline several general requirements that must be meticulously followed.
Equipment Sizing and Selection
HVAC equipment, such as air conditioners and heat pumps, must be accurately sized to meet the heating and cooling loads of a building. Nevada codes mandate that equipment sizing be performed in accordance with ACCA Manual S, based on building loads calculated using ACCA Manual J or other approved methodologies. Undersized or oversized equipment can lead to inefficiencies, premature wear, and failure to maintain desired indoor conditions. [3]
Access and Clearances
All heating and cooling equipment and appliances must be located to permit adequate access for maintenance, servicing, and replacement. This includes maintaining sufficient clearances for cleaning heating and cooling surfaces, replacing filters, blowers, motors, controls, and vent connections, as well as for lubrication of moving parts and adjustments. Specific manufacturer's instructions regarding clearances must also be strictly followed. [3]
Flood Hazard Considerations
In designated flood hazard areas, HVAC equipment and appliances must be installed in accordance with specific provisions to mitigate flood damage. This typically involves elevating equipment above the base flood elevation or ensuring it is designed and installed to prevent water intrusion and damage. Professionals must consult local flood maps and relevant sections of the building code, such as Section R322.1.6, for detailed requirements. [3]
Manufacturer's Instructions
Beyond state and local codes, all HVAC equipment and appliances must be installed strictly in accordance with the manufacturer's installation instructions. These instructions often contain critical details regarding safety, performance, and warranty validity that complement the broader regulatory requirements. Deviation from manufacturer's instructions can lead to non-compliance, operational issues, and voided warranties. [3]
Specific Equipment Regulations
Nevada's codes also delve into specific requirements for various types of HVAC systems and components.
Central Furnaces
Central furnaces, including oil-fired and electric models, must conform to specific safety standards such as ANSI/UL 727 for oil-fired units and UL 1995 for electric units. Clearances must be provided as per the listing and manufacturer's instructions. Adequate combustion air must be supplied in accordance with Chapter 17 of the adopted mechanical code, with openings unobstructed for a minimum distance. [3]
Heat Pump Equipment
Heat pump installations require specific attention to minimum unobstructed total area for outside and return air ducts, typically not less than 6 square inches per 1,000 Btu/h output rating, or as specified by the manufacturer. Electric heat pumps must conform to UL 1995. Supports and foundations for outdoor units must be raised at least 3 inches above ground to allow for free drainage of defrost water and must comply with manufacturer's instructions. [3]
Refrigeration Cooling Equipment
Refrigeration cooling equipment must comply with the general provisions outlined in Section M1411 of the mechanical code, which covers aspects such as installation, safety, and operational requirements. [3]
Electric Baseboard Convectors
Electric baseboard convectors must be installed according to manufacturer's instructions and relevant chapters of the electrical code. They must be listed and labeled in accordance with UL 1042. [3]
Radiant Heating Systems
Electric radiant heating systems must be installed as per manufacturer's instructions and relevant electrical code chapters, and must be listed for the specific application. Clearances to wiring, outlet boxes, and junction boxes are critical. Specific requirements apply to radiant panels installed on wood framing or in concrete/masonry, ensuring proper fastening and protection from expansion joints. Finish materials over radiant systems must also be installed to prevent damage to heating elements. [3]
Electric Duct Heaters
Electric duct heaters require installation in accordance with manufacturer's instructions and electrical code, complying with UL 1996. For installation, sealants and adhesives may be required. They must be installed to prevent fire hazards, with Class 1 ducts, duct coverings, and linings interrupted at each heater unless listed for zero clearance. Insulation in the immediate area must be rated for the maximum temperature produced. Duct heaters located near heat pumps or air conditioners must be listed for such installations, and the fan circuit must have an interlock to prevent heater operation when the fan is off. [3]
Vented Floor Furnaces
Oil-fired vented floor furnaces must comply with UL 729. All vented floor furnaces must be installed according to their listing and manufacturer's instructions. Specific location requirements include minimum distances from walls, doors, draperies, and combustible objects. The furnace register must be at least 12 inches from doors and 5 feet below projecting combustible materials. Access openings in the foundation or trap doors are required for servicing and replacement of air handlers and other equipment. Thermostats must be located in the same room as the register, and furnaces must be supported independently of the floor register, with a minimum 6-inch clearance from the ground. [3]
Licensing and Certification for HVAC Professionals
To legally operate as an HVAC professional in Nevada, specific licensing and certifications are mandatory. The Nevada State Contractors Board (NSCB) issues the C-21 Refrigeration and Air Conditioning license, which is essential for contractors performing HVAC work. This license typically requires passing trade and law exams and demonstrating several years of relevant experience. Additionally, technicians often require EPA Section 608 certification for handling refrigerants, as mandated by federal regulations. [1] [4]
Compliance and Enforcement
Compliance with Nevada's HVAC codes is mandatory and subject to enforcement by local jurisdictions and the Nevada State Contractors Board. Local governments are required to adopt and enforce the codes set by the Nevada Office of Energy. Non-compliance can result in penalties, fines, and disciplinary actions against licensed contractors. Regular inspections are conducted to ensure installations meet the adopted codes and standards. [2]
